Makeup Companies

Did you know that MAC Cosmetics donates EVERY PENNY of the profits from their Viva Glam line to help people with AIDS?


"Established in 1994 to support men, women and children living with and affected by HIV/AIDS globally, VIVA GLAM I, II, III, IV, V and VI, were launched as continuous shades and have achieved tremendous success over the years. Spring 2010 sees two new VIVA GLAM shades introduced as limited life for 12 months on counter. Ladies and gentlemen, we give you the sensational Cyndi Lauper and the electric Lady Gaga!"

Celebrity Lipstick 

Celebrity Lipstick and its sister company, Chemo Diva, participate in Senegence International’s non-profit “Make Sense Foundation,” which seeks to serve women and children in crisis. As a Senegence distributor and makeup artist, Kelly volunteers her time to teach makeup techniques and skin care with her clientèle and makes donations (a portion of her makeup and skincare sales) to the Makes Sense Foundation. Through her companies Celebrity Lipstick and Chemo Diva, she personally donates 5% of all profits from her retail sales and fund raisers to this worthy cause.
